Painting Description
"The Virgin and Child Seated by the Wall" is a notable engraving created by the German Renaissance artist Albrecht Dürer. Dürer, renowned for his exceptional skills in printmaking, painting, and theoretical writings on art, produced this work in 1514. The engraving is a fine example of Dürer's mastery in the medium, showcasing his ability to render intricate details and textures with remarkable precision.
The composition features the Virgin Mary seated beside a wall, tenderly holding the Christ Child on her lap. The serene and contemplative expression on Mary's face, combined with the naturalistic depiction of the infant Jesus, reflects Dürer's deep understanding of human emotion and anatomy. The background includes a meticulously detailed wall, which adds depth and context to the scene, enhancing the overall realism of the engraving.
Dürer's use of light and shadow in "The Virgin and Child Seated by the Wall" is particularly noteworthy. Through delicate hatching and cross-hatching techniques, he creates a sense of volume and three-dimensionality, bringing the figures to life. The interplay of light and dark areas not only defines the forms but also imbues the scene with a sense of intimacy and tranquility.
This engraving is part of a broader body of work by Dürer that explores religious themes, particularly those centered around the Virgin Mary and Christ. His ability to convey spiritual themes with such technical prowess has cemented his reputation as one of the foremost artists of the Northern Renaissance.
"The Virgin and Child Seated by the Wall" is held in high regard by art historians and collectors alike. It exemplifies Dürer's contribution to the development of printmaking as a respected art form and his influence on subsequent generations of artists. Today, this engraving can be found in various museum collections, where it continues to be studied and admired for its artistic and historical significance.
